Metal Daisy is me—Amy LeeAnn. I design and fabricate jewelry here in Columbus, Ohio and I aspire to create beautiful designs that bring positive, good energy to anyone who wears them.
I like both classic and modern designs, often in combinations that I am drawn to: metals (sterling silver and brass are two of my favorites); eye- and light-catching beads; and I have a deep love of gemstones.
I favor layered looks and coordinating pieces. I tend to design in collections, because they give me opportunity to play and vary materials, shapes, colors, patterns and textures. Inevitably, I find something I love about each variation, and it’s my hope that every piece stands on its own merits.
I feel fortunate to have studied at the renowned Revere Academy of Jewelry Arts in San Francisco. My time there was incredibly rewarding, and it gave me a solid foundation of skills—design, metal smithing, casting and a host of jeweler’s bench tricks that I still employ in my studio.
I take special pride in the quality of my work. My jewelry is crafted to last a lifetime in your care, with extra attention given to its durability and comfort—how a piece feels when worn, whether it lays properly when clasped. These things are equally as important as how it looks on your ear, around your neck, or on your wrist.
This is what inspires me daily. The hope that you will feel comfortable, confident and beautiful when you wear Metal Daisy.
